Here are a few key points to know about using your HSA for exercise balls:

  • HSA funds can be used to purchase exercise balls that are primarily used for medical care, like for physical therapy or to help with a specific medical condition.
  • Make sure to keep your receipt as proof of the purchase in case of any future audits or questions.
  • Check with your HSA provider or refer to the IRS guidelines to ensure that exercise balls are considered eligible expenses under your HSA plan.
